Latest project - Mountain home with a rooftop garden.

I started playing on a new server and wanted to try something a little different to what I usually build. Lately I’ve been building upwards, 4+ floors, bright stone and quartz combinations…. But then I found this perfect little plateau and knew it called for something that blended into the environment.

Originally I had a huge blue pane of glass in the centre of the home, so I covered it with the vertical leaves to break up the space a little. In retrospect this worked to not only blend the home into the environment, but create a nice transition for the rooftop farm. The farm on the roof left the front yard clutter free with enough room for the pond, so in the end it worked out perfectly. I set out at the start intending to make the rooftop garden, it really just manifested itself because I was feeling too lazy to build more than one story.

For the roof I considered using oak wood, but couldn’t find it within myself to do more tree farming. So I did the easiest thing and sheared a few stacks of leaves to see how they’d go as an alternative… and yeah I think it turned out quite lovely. I kept as many trees as possible to further ‘blend’ the home into the mountainside. Considering how large the home is, it really doesn’t stick out at all from a distance.

I’m usually my own worst critic, never feeling like I’m finished and always adding more to the build. This time though I’m honestly really pleased with how it turned out. Now it’s just time to furnish it!
